SkyratBot 82503aaa29 [MIRROR] repaths wood/bar table to wood/shuttle_bar, and small shuttle fix (#7519)
* repaths wood/bar table to wood/shuttle_bar, and small shuttle fix (#60730)

we recently had an issue where the table/wood/bar table was used all over icebox service, because a mapper thought that was just a wood table meant for the bar, but in reality its a special indestructable, non-deconstructable table that you cant even climb on, its meant for centcom and shuttles so people cant harrass the barstaff. it was fixed already, however in order to remove future confusion it will now be pathed as shuttle_bar so you cannot mistake this as something to use outside of a shuttle (and if you do, then you should learn to read a little more critically)

also fixed an apparent error in the bar shuttle that existed somehow, namely that a chair put a ";" followed by a tab.... for no reason

/*
All shuttleRotate procs go here
If ever any of these procs are useful for non-shuttles, rename it to proc/rotate and move it to be a generic atom proc
*/
/************************************Base proc************************************/
/atom/proc/shuttleRotate(rotation, params=ROTATE_DIR|ROTATE_SMOOTH|ROTATE_OFFSET)
if(params & ROTATE_DIR)
//rotate our direction
setDir(angle2dir(rotation+dir2angle(dir)))
//resmooth if need be.
if(params & ROTATE_SMOOTH && smoothing_flags & (SMOOTH_CORNERS|SMOOTH_BITMASK))
QUEUE_SMOOTH(src)
//rotate the pixel offsets too.
if((pixel_x || pixel_y) && (params & ROTATE_OFFSET))
if(rotation < 0)
rotation += 360
for(var/turntimes=rotation/90;turntimes>0;turntimes--)
var/oldPX = pixel_x
var/oldPY = pixel_y
pixel_x = oldPY
pixel_y = (oldPX*(-1))
